DESCRIPTION:Topic:\nHalloween\nDate: Tuesday\, 6 November 2018\nAims: To develop and practice\nVocabulary: Halloween; pumpkins\, monsters\, anything from the movie and story\nCulture: Knowledge of Halloween\, history\, and significance in the United States\nArt: coloring in pumpkins\nTime: 110 minutes approximately\nMaterials:\n● Story\, activity sheet\, answers\, and transcript: ‘Dark\, dark wood’\n● Pumpkin coloring page printouts (enough for all students) and markers (mostly orange\nand black)\nIntroduction (15 minutes): \nIntroduce the topic of Halloween\, discuss the history and traditions\n(using slideshow). Then go over vocab related to Halloween. \nActivity One (30 minutes):\nThe Dark Dark Wood\n● Tell learners they are going to watch a story which takes place in a very dark wood.\n● Show exercise 1 of the activity sheet on the board and check learners know the\nvocabulary.\n● Watch the ‘Dark\, dark wood’ story. Ask learners to complete exercise 2 of the activity\nsheet – they can copy the words from exercise 1.\n● Now watch the story again and see if learners can say the sentences along with the\nstory.\n● Tell learners they are going to write their own version of the story! Brainstorm some\nideas of where the story can take place\, for example in a dark\, dark town or on a dark\,\ndark island. Then brainstorm ideas of what can be in that town or island\, and so on.\n● When you have lots of ideas\, give learners exercise 3 of the activity sheet\, and ask them\nto complete the sentences with their own ideas to make a story\, and draw a picture to\nillustrate.\n● Some learners might like to read their story to the class with a spooky voice. Turn off the\nlights and give learners a torch to read their story to add atmosphere!\nActivity Two (40 minutes): Coloring in Pumpkins\n● Make a pumpkin!\n● Now show learners the template for the craft pumpkin. Show examples online of Jack O\nLantern faces and how they are carved.\n● Give out the template. Make sure learners come and ask you for equipment in English\,\nfor example\, orange pen\, glue. Monitor and help where necessary.\n● After they have made their pumpkins\, ask learners to give their pumkin a name and\ncome up with some information about them.\n● Hang up pumpkins in the room.\,\nActivity Three (25 minutes): Watch a clip from a Halloween Movie\, “It’s the Great Pumpkin\nCharlie Brown”\n● Explain the significance of Charlie Brown in American culture
